Investment fever in Spanish hotels

Investment funds are confident in the recovery of the hotel sector after the Covid pandemic and in Spain’s ability to once again become a tourist leader after the setback suffered by the pandemic and the restrictions on travel by the main source markets. Despite the blows of the virus in its new variants, 2021 marked a milestone in the sale of hotels in Spain, with almost 3,200 million euros invested, which is the third largest record in the history.

This figure implies tripling the volume of 2020 and represents a growth of 26% compared to 2019, the year prior to the outbreak of the health crisis. According to data from Colliers, 127 hotels were transacted in Spain with 22,249 rooms and a record was reached in the average price paid per room thanks to the fact that very exclusive hotels were sold that would not have been possible without the need of many large chains to make cash.

Oxygen for hotel groups

On the selling side the hotel groups have gained oxygen in order to cope with the drop in activity and curb leverage. The funds, major players on the buyer’s side, have taken advantage of this situation to acquire prime assets or outstanding portfolios. The hotel sector is still going through a difficult time but better times are getting closer and closer. Although the improvement in tourism will slow down the pace of divestments, there are currently operations in negotiation for more than 1,500 million.

2023 year of recovery, 2024 year of profitability

The sector agrees to set 2023 as the year of recovery, and postpone the full return of pre-Covid profitability until 2024 due to the foreseeable drop in margins. Between January and November, 28.2 million foreign tourists arrived in Spain, 9.9 million more than a year earlier, with an expenditure of 31,274 million (63.8% more). Despite the clear recovery compared to 2020, the figure is light years away from the 79 million international tourists who arrived in Spain during the first eleven months of 2019.

Source: Expansión.
